What is the meaning of hazard?

noun

  • A source of danger; a possibility of incurring loss or misfortune.
    • usage: "drinking alcohol is a health hazard"
  • An unknown and unpredictable phenomenon that causes an event to result one way rather than another.
    • usage: "bad luck caused his downfall"; "we ran into each other by pure chance"
  • An obstacle on a golf course.
